projects
/
freeside.git
/ blobdiff
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
raw
|
inline
| side by side
fix WillResolve date editing in ticket basics, #23309
[freeside.git]
/
rt
/
share
/
html
/
Ticket
/
Elements
/
EditBasics
diff --git
a/rt/share/html/Ticket/Elements/EditBasics
b/rt/share/html/Ticket/Elements/EditBasics
index
ae70bd8
..
a86bb6c
100755
(executable)
--- a/
rt/share/html/Ticket/Elements/EditBasics
+++ b/
rt/share/html/Ticket/Elements/EditBasics
@@
-52,6
+52,7
@@
$InTable => 0
%defaults => ()
</%ARGS>
<%INIT>
%defaults => ()
</%ARGS>
<%INIT>
+my $WillResolveObj = $TicketObj->WillResolveObj;
unless ( @fields ) {
@fields = (
{ name => 'Subject',
unless ( @fields ) {
@fields = (
{ name => 'Subject',
@@
-72,7
+73,9
@@
unless ( @fields ) {
comp => '/Elements/SelectDate',
args => {
menu_prefix => 'WillResolve',
comp => '/Elements/SelectDate',
args => {
menu_prefix => 'WillResolve',
- Default => $ARGS{'WillResolve'} || $TicketObj->WillResolveObj->Date,
+ Default => $ARGS{'WillResolve'} ||
+ ($WillResolveObj->Unix > 0 ?
+ $WillResolveObj->Date : ''),
current => 0,
ShowTime => 0,
},
current => 0,
ShowTime => 0,
},